Regular Season Round 50: Obera - Penarol 84-81
Date: April 16, 2026
Eleventh-rankedPenarol (19-17) made lots of trouble for second ranked Obera (23-13). Obera managed to secure only three-point victory 84-81 . However their fans expected much easier game. Obera players were unselfish on offense dishing 21 assists. American-Mexican forward Daviyon Draper (200-1994, college: FIU) orchestrated the victory with a double-double by scoring 16 points and 13 rebounds. Bruno Sansimoni (194-1996) contributed with 15 points and 6 assists for the winners. Five Obera players scored in double figures. point guard Luciano Guerra (184-1997) replied with 20 points and the former international guard Agustin Perez (192-1999) added 15 points in the effort for Penarol. Both coaches tested many bench players in such tough game. Despite that victory Obera went down to third position due to points difference, which they share with Regatas. Penarol at the other side keeps the eleventh place with 17 games lost.
